ALCOSAN offers STEAM-based (Science, Technology, Engineering, Arts and Mathematics) activities tailored for grades Pre-K through 12th grade. All of our hands-on activities are aligned with the Pennsylvania State Academic Standards. Search by grade level, or category to find the right activity for your school or youth group.
